Uyinki ophulukiswayo we-UV isetshenziswa kuphrinta ye-UV flatbed yezinkuni, ake'bheka inzuzo ye-inki ye-UV.
Uyinki oyelaphekayo we-UV (uyinki oyelaphekayo we-UV):
Uma kuqhathaniswa noyinki osekelwe emanzini noma osekelwe ku-solvent, uyinki we-UV unganamathela ezintweni eziningi, futhi wandise ukusetshenziswa kwezinto ezingadingi ukwelashwa kwangaphambili. Izinto ezingalungiswanga zihlala zibiza kancane kunezinto ezimboziwe ngenxa yokunciphisa izinyathelo zokucubungula, ngaleyo ndlela kongela abasebenzisi izindleko ezinkulu zezinto.
Uyinki olaphekayo nge-UV uqinile kangangokuthi awusadingi ukusebenzisa i-lamination ukuvikela ubuso bezithombe zakho. Lokhu akuxazululi nje kuphela inkinga yenkinga enqubweni yokukhiqiza (i-lamination inzima kakhulu endaweni yokuphrinta), kodwa futhi kunciphisa izindleko zezinto futhi kunciphise isikhathi sokudlulisa.
Uyinki ophulukiswayo we-UV ungahlala phezu kwe-substrate ngaphandle kokumuncwa yi-substrate. Ngenxa yalokho, inikeza ukuphrinta okuguquguqukayo kanye nekhwalithi yombala kuzo zonke i-substrate, okusindisa abasebenzisi isikhathi esithile sokusetha.
Ngokuvamile, ubuchwepheshe be-inkjet bunezinto eziningi ezikhangayo, kodwa into ebaluleke kakhulu ukuthi bugwema imisebenzi eminingi yokusetha kanye nezidingo zokuqeda ezingenakugwema enkambisweni yokuphrinta ama-short run ngezindlela zokuphrinta zendabuko.
Isivinini esiphezulu sezinhlelo zokuphrinta ze-inkjet zezimboni sidlule amafidi ayizikwele ayi-1000 / ihora, kanti nesisombululo sifinyelele ku-1440 dpi, futhi zifaneleka kakhulu ekuphrinteni kwekhwalithi ephezulu kwemigqa emifushane.
Uyinki ophulukiswa yi-UV uphinde wehlise izinkinga zokungcoliswa kwemvelo ezihlobene noyinki osekelwe ku-solvent.
Izinzuzo ze-UV:
1. Iphephile futhi ithembekile, ayikhiphi lutho oluyincibilikisayo, ayishisi, futhi ayingcolisi imvelo, ifanele ukupakisha nezinto eziphrintiwe ezinezidingo eziphezulu zokuhlanzeka njengokudla, iziphuzo, ugwayi notshwala, kanye nemithi;

Uyinki we-UV unokuphrinteka okuhle, ikhwalithi ephezulu yokuphrinta, akukho shintsho ezimpahleni zomzimba ngesikhathi senqubo yokuphrinta, akukho ukuguquguquka kwe-solvent, akukho ukuthambekela okuphazamisekile, ukunamathela kweyinki okuqinile, ukucaca kwamachashazi aphezulu, ukuphindaphindeka okuhle kwethoni, umbala weyinki okhanyayo nokhanyayo, ukunamathela okuqinile, okufanele ukuphrinta umkhiqizo omuhle;
3. Uyinki we-UV ungomiswa ngokushesha, ngokusebenza kahle kokukhiqiza okuphezulu kanye nokuzivumelanisa nezimo okubanzi;
4. Uyinki we-UV unezakhiwo ezinhle kakhulu zomzimba nezamakhemikhali. Inqubo yokwelapha nokomisa i-UV iyindlela yokusabela kwe-photochemical yeyinki ye-UV, okungukuthi, inqubo yokushintsha kusuka esakhiweni esiqondile kuya esakhiweni senethiwekhi, ngakho-ke inokumelana namanzi, ukumelana notshwala, ukumelana newayini, ukumelana nokuguguleka, ukumelana nokuguga, njll. Izakhiwo ezinhle kakhulu zomzimba nezamakhemikhali;
5. Inani le-inki ye-UVIphrinta ye-UV Directiphansi, ngoba akukho ukuwohloka kwe-solvent, futhi isithako esisebenzayo siphezulu.
Isibani sokukhanyisa esibandayo se-LED-UV:
1. Umthombo wokukhanya we-LED-UV awunayo i-mercury futhi ungumkhiqizo onobungani nemvelo;
2. Uhlelo lokwelapha lwe-LED-UV alukhiqizi ukushisa, futhi ubuchwepheshe be-LED-UV bunganciphisa kakhulu ukushisa okukhiqizwa ngesikhathi senqubo yokwelapha, ngaleyo ndlela kuvumele abantu ukuthi baphrinte nge-UV kumapulasitiki amancane nezinye izinto;
3. Ukukhanya kwe-ultraviolet okukhishwa yi-LED-UV kungalapha uyinki ngokushesha, ngaphandle kokumboza, futhi kungomiswa ngokushesha, okuthuthukisa kakhulu ukusebenza kahle kokukhiqiza;
4. Ifanelekela izinhlobo ezahlukene zezinto zokwakha: izinto eziguquguqukayo noma eziqinile, ezingamunci, ezingamunci;
5. Ukonga amandla kanye nokunciphisa izindleko, umthombo wokukhanya ophilisa i-LED-UV nawo unemisebenzi ehlukahlukene ethuthukisiwe kanye nokuvikelwa kwemvelo. Uma kuqhathaniswa nezibani ze-halide zensimbi zendabuko, umthombo wokukhanya we-LED-UV ungonga u-2/3 wamandla, futhi impilo yesevisi yama-chips e-LED iyafana neyezibani ze-UV zendabuko. Izikhathi eziningi kunesibani, enye inzuzo ebalulekile yobuchwepheshe be-LED-UV ukuthi i-LED-UV ayidingi isikhathi sokufudumeza futhi ingavulwa noma ivalwe nganoma yisiphi isikhathi njengoba kudingeka.
